Output 03ccca18544ce3e1ef5ece13bbf4dc3a64257c11ea39c735fb6251eeb876ff71:0

value
44124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45bfcf0f993267f850c6440a9d852c449e1ba1eb OP_EQUAL
address
383pKtefbFkoECjavAftURAxiwaWxco12U
transaction
03ccca18544ce3e1ef5ece13bbf4dc3a64257c11ea39c735fb6251eeb876ff71
confirmations
172391
spent
true